I wouldn't go with geo's or satanoperca as I feel they should be in groups of 4-6 and I don't feel it's enough room unless you have a tank to move them to.

I would go with discus/1 or 2 rams/tetras. But just me.
 
go with rams. their my new favorite fish. strange thing is, they look better viewed at an angle than straight from the side i noticed.

im surprised their not as popular as they are. given some live/frozen foods, these guys color up AMAZINGLY. the blue and golds both look great, but think i personally like the blues better. amazing looking either one.
